The Error System

2.3.1 Direct Error Messages

Direct error messages appear whenever immediate
error correction is possible. Confirm the message by
pressing ENTER and correct the error. Example: The
input value of the parameter is out of range.

Information of the error message:

Error description: Explains the error

Error number: For service inquiries

Time of day When the error occurred (for your

information).

Symbols

Warning

The program run/operation continues. The
CNC PILOT indicates the problem.

Error

The program run/operation is stopped. You
must correct the error before you can
continue the current job.

2.3.2 Error Display, PLC Display

Error Display
If during the system start or during program run or
other operation an error occurs, it is indicated in the
date box, displayed in the status line, and saved in
the error display.

The date and time remain highlighted in red until all of
the errors have been canceled.
